- the invention relates to a heat insulating wall for a refrigerator according to the preamble of claim 1.
- a wall may be, for example, a door or a housing wall of a refrigerator or freezer.
- these walls In the field of refrigerators, these walls usually have a solid outer wall formed of sheet metal and a plastic inner wall which is deep drawn and which are joined at their edges to define a cavity.
- Cavity is filled with a foam material to form an insulating layer. This structure is quite simple, yet high demands are placed on these walls, which arise from the field of application and the competition.
- the heat insulating walls which are used in refrigerators, must have a certain stability, since they must be suitable for carrying an often considerable weight, because on the inner walls of the housing walls of refrigerators usually the shelves are fixed, on which the refrigerated goods is stored. Also on the refrigerator door often adapted to the inner wall door racks are mounted, which allow the storage of small parts or bottles on the inside of the door.
- Household appliances using heat-insulating walls are under enormous price pressure.
- the devices and thus their components must therefore always be cheaper both in material costs and assembly. Consequently, one strives to keep the proportion of material as low as possible. Therefore, as thin as possible sheets are used for the outer walls.
- these relatively unstable walls are provided with stiffening rails that extend along the entire walls or along particularly critical areas, such as the attachment regions of compartments or seats.
- these rails must be integrated into the wall or housing wall structure and fixed there, which in turn means an effort that one would like to avoid.
- the invention has for its object to provide a heat insulating wall for a refrigeration device, which has sufficient stiffness with the least possible use of materials.
- planar components of the heat-insulating wall are profiled at least in certain regions.
- the profiling relates to supporting parts such as the outer and / or inner wall, which can gain an increased rigidity by the profiling, so that with low material requirements sufficient stability of the heat insulating wall can be achieved without additional stiffening elements, such as stiffening rails are used have to. Due to the profiling, extremely thin, material-saving exterior and / or interior walls can be used, which nevertheless are able to build a rigid wall, which is suitable to serve as a support for the carriers of refrigerated goods shelves, such as shelves or door shelves.
- metal sheets of the heat-insulating wall are profiled at least in some areas.
- the surface of the outer wall of the refrigerator housing or the refrigerator door made of metal, steel or stainless steel, shaped. These metal sheets are particularly suitable for the application of surface profiles.
- the profiling can be realized particularly advantageous by means of profile rolling in the context of the manufacturing process of the sheets.
- a profiling of the outer wall has the additional advantage that the refrigerator can thereby be added to an individual note in terms of aesthetic considerations.
- elongate profiles are used which extend over the height of the wall.
- the heat-insulated wall gets, in particular in the direction of gravity, which is the main direction of the force caused by the refrigerated goods stored on the wall forces is an increased inherent rigidity.
- the profiled wall is designed as a trapezoidal or rectangular wall. That is, the profile causes at least partially a flat pattern on the wall, which is similar in cross-section of the wall of a canted line, which consists of juxtaposed trapezoidal or rectangular elements.
- the trapezoidal design of the profiling gives the wall a particularly high rigidity.
- the profiling takes place in the form of waves, so that the profiled wall in cross section shows a wavy line, ie a curved line.
- This form of profiling results in a somewhat less stable wall than the profiling with angular lines, but the wall is easier to clean because a shaft surface has no edges but is relatively smooth.
- At least 60% of a wall surface is profiled. That is, in a majority of the wall surface of an outer and / or inner wall, the inherent rigidity is increased, so that can be dispensed with additional stiffening elements.
- the entire wall can take over the functionality of a load-bearing wall, it is also stable enough to attach refrigerated goods racks to her, although it can be worked with an extremely thin wall thickness.
- the edge regions of the wall surface are not profiled, so that on this smooth surface simple connections of the walls with each other or with other components of the heat insulating wall can be made.
- the profiles extend over the entire wall surface. This is often the simplest in manufacturing, since, for example, when introducing the profiling by means of rolling, the entire wall can be easily guided by the same profile roll, which is ideally designed so that they can profile different lengths of different refrigeration device models.
- the profilings are located predominantly in the areas of the outer and / or inner wall of a heat-insulating wall, to the attachments ofmégutablagen, such as shelves or door shelves or attack similar. Increased wall stability is often required in these areas in order to cushion deformation of the heat-insulating wall due to the force of the weight of the loaded refrigerated goods trays.
- the wall of their material thickness must be chosen so strong that their inherent rigidity is sufficient to ensure the carrying function of the wall itself or this can over
- the profiling here provides additional rigidity in critical areas.
- the wall is profiled only partially, the rest of the wall is smooth and therefore easy to clean.
- FIG. 1 is a schematic sectional view of a door outer wall according to the prior art
- Fig. 2 is a schematic sectional view of a profiled door outer wall
- Fig. 3 is a schematic view of a profiled refrigerator door.
- Fig. 1 shows a section through a refrigerator door 1 of the prior art, which has a molded by deep drawing plastic inner wall 2, a heat insulating layer 3 and an outer wall 4 connected to the inner wall 2 to a door body.
- the outer wall 4 formed of sheet steel is joined to the inner wall 2 by the wetting action of the foaming of polyethane, in which bounded by the inner wall 2 and the outer wall 4 space, insulating layer 3 to form a dimensionally stable structure.
- stiffening rails 5a, 5b, 5c and 5d are formed, which give the refrigerator door 1 sufficient stability, although both the plastic inner wall 2 and the steel outer wall 4 are extremely thin and material-saving design.
- This known structure, the invention is based.
- the refrigerator door 1 according to the invention shown in Fig. 2 is also constructed of a plastic inner wall 2, an outer door panel 4 formed of sheet metal and a Schaumisolier Mrs 3 introduced between these.
- the stiffening elements 5a to d shown in FIG. 1 can be dispensed with, since the door outer wall 4 has profilings 6 which give the refrigerator door 1 the required inherent rigidity.
- the profiling of the outer wall 4 can be produced for example in the context of the manufacturing process by profiling rollers, which press the rectangular profiles in the steel sheet of the outer wall 4.
- the profilings 6 extend over the entire length of the outer wall 4 of the refrigerator door 1.
- This extended course of the elongate rectangular profiles 6 results in a profile element 7 which encompasses the entire outer wall 4 of the refrigerator door 1.
- the outer wall 4 and thus the entire refrigerator door 1 in the direction of gravity is imparted by the wall thickness of the outer wall 4 alone conditional, significantly exceeding rigidity and stability, which ensures that attached to the door inner wall 2, not showndegutablagen can be, without the refrigerator door 1 is thereby overloaded.
